.col_3{
	padding: 0 !important;
}

.page_accueil #sec-252e{
	display:none !important;
}
.page_details .wrap_recherche.wrap_recherche_iframe{
	display: none;
}
.u-custom-color-4{
	color:#fff !important;
}
 #reinitform{
	display:none;
}

 #selectlang{
	display:none;
}
.page_details .col_3{padding: 0 !important;}
.page_details .job-view.container-fluid{
	padding: 0 !important;
}
.page_details .container-fluid{
	padding: 0 !important;
}
.u-custom-font.u-font-roboto.u-text.u-text-grey-70.u-text-8 li{
	font-weight: 400;

	margin: 0 64px 0 0;
}
.u-custom-font.u-custom-list.u-font-roboto.u-text.u-text-10 li{
	font-weight: 400;

	margin: 0 64px 0 0;
	color: #4d4d4d !important;
}

h6, .h6 {
	text-transform: none !important;
}
.u-grey-75 p{
	color:#ffffff !important;
}


.page_details .zonetext_lauzon.zonetext_1_lauzon{display: none;}
.page_details .zonetext_lauzon.zonetext_2{display: none;}



@media only screen and (min-width: 992px){
	.page_details .u-container-layout.u-container-layout-2{

		margin-bottom: 30px;
	}

}


.container-iframe_ajax > .card{
	margin-bottom: 0 !important;
	padding-bottom: 0 !important;
}

h4, .h4{
	border-bottom: none !important;
}
.goto_job{font-weight: 700 !important;}



@media only screen and (min-width: 1920px){
	.xxl_hidden{display: none;}
}
@media (min-width: 1846px) and (max-width: 1919px){
	.xl_hidden{display: none;}
}
@media (min-width: 1551px) and (max-width: 1845px){
	.xlg_hidden{display: none;}
}
@media (min-width: 1366px) and (max-width: 1550px){
	.lg_hidden{display: none;}
}
@media (min-width: 1200px) and (max-width: 1365px){
	.md_hidden{display: none;}
}
@media (min-width: 992px) and (max-width: 1199px){
	.md_s_hidden{display: none;}
}
@media (min-width: 768px) and (max-width: 991px){
	.sm_m_hidden{display: none;}
}
@media (min-width: 576px) and (max-width: 767px){
	.sm_hidden{display: none;}

}
@media (min-width: 365px) and (max-width: 575px){
	.xs_hidden{display: none;}

}
@media only screen and (max-width: 364px){
	.xs_hidden{display: none;}

}

#applyjobModal #fichier_cv_caption:after, #applyjobModal #fichier_lettre_caption:after{
	content: attr(title);
	display: block;
	font-weight: bold;
	font-size:13px;
	height: 30px;
}
#applyjobModal2 #fichier_cv_caption:after, #applyjobModal2 #fichier_lettre_caption:after{
	content: attr(title);
	display: block;
	font-weight: bold;
	font-size:13px;
	height: 30px;
}
.modal .modal-content, .modal .modal.form .modal-content {
	padding: 30px;
}
#applyjobModal2 p {
	font-size: 14px;
}
.avatar {
	max-width: 150px;
	background-color: #fff;
	border: 5px solid #FFFFFF;
	overflow: hidden;
	border-radius: 50%;
	margin-right: 5px;
	position: relative;
	margin-bottom: 15px;
}
header .u-image-1 {
	width: 204px;
	 height: auto !important;
	margin: 20px auto 0 32px !important;
}

.content_icons_eframe svg {
	height: 30px !important;
	width: 30px !important;
	fill: currentColor;
	stroke: currentColor;
}